A healthy pig can earn producers �1 more than a disease-challenged one,a nutritionist says.
Paul Toplis told the BPEX 2TS Focus on Health conferences that health is the overriding factor affecting growth rate, because it can use the same feed more effectively.
“Even if there are no observable signs of disease, performance is being depressed on all commercial farms and the full nutritional value of the feed is not being realised. So producers should spare no effort in improving and protecting pig health,” he said.
